We are currently seeking an experienced Project Manager to support a key client within the UK nuclear generation sector. This role will be predominantly based at Hartlepool Power Station, with flexibility for some office/home working and occasional travel to other UK sites.

Key Responsibilities

  • Be accountable for the successful delivery of assigned projects.
  • Establish and agree the project execution strategy with the client\’s project leadership.
  • Lead a cross‑functional project team to deliver safe, compliant, and efficient project outcomes in line with company policies and procedures.
  • Ensure all project objectives, baselines, and milestones are achieved.
  • Build and maintain effective working relationships across client and internal teams.
  • Report operationally to our Operations Manager while remaining directly accountable to the client for project delivery.
  • This position requires strong leadership within a matrixed, highly regulated environment.

About You

You will bring a proven background in managing complex, multi‑discipline projects within highly regulated sectors, ideally nuclear or similar high‑hazard industries. Strong communication, coordination, and relationship‑building skills are essential, along with a commitment to safety and quality.

Essential Qualifications, Experience & Skills

  • Degree educated, ideally in engineering or a related discipline.
  • APMP or equivalent formal project management qualification.
  • Strong understanding of modern project management techniques within complex organisations.
  • Knowledge across engineering, design, procurement, safety case development, construction, and commissioning management.
  • Understanding of Safety Cases and how they are developed/implemented, plus relevant HSE legislation including CDM.
  • Solid understanding of quality requirements, assurance, and control.
  • Experience delivering projects through the full lifecycle and managing integrated project teams (staff, agencies, functional support).
  • Commercial and financial awareness, including estimating, cost control, business case development, and funding submissions.
  • Proficiency in MS Office (Word, Excel, PowerPoint) and familiarity with estimating, scheduling, risk management, programming, and Earned Value tools.
  • Strong analytical and problem‑solving abilities.
